Bonjour ! Voilà mon souci :
J'ai une chaine par exemple :
(COLOR=red)Truc (b)et(/b) machin.(/COLOR)truc bidule(COLOR=bleu) chose !(/COLOR)
Je souhaite la transformer en
<COLOR="red">Truc (b)et(/b) machin.</COLOR>truc bidule<COLOR="bleu"> chose !</COLOR>
Seulement l'expression régulière
Code : Sélectionner tout - Visualiser dans une fenêtre à part
(\[COLOR=)([\w]+)(\])(.*)(\[/COLOR\])
me renvoie
<COLOR="red">Truc (b)et(/b) machin.(/COLOR)truc bidule(COLOR=bleu) chose !</COLOR>
Comment faire pour résoudre ce problème ? Merci.